TrayTots

A take-turns fruit game for ages 3–5: a tray of fruit appears, and you take ONE for your rainbow basket — then leave the rest for your friend Juniper. Collect one of each colour to fill your rainbow. Your pick changes what’s left for Juniper — that’s sharing. No losing. On-device; nothing leaves your device.

Meet the cast

TrayTots has a tiny friendly crew who make drafting something a three-year-old can hold: Pippin takes ONE fruit for the rainbow basket and leaves the rest (the draft act); Wicker is the shared tray everyone picks from; Juniper is the friend who drafts alongside you, from what you leave (interdependence); and Medley is the rainbow basket you fill with one of each colour (their illustrated storybooks are on the way).
